Output 3bc56cafdecb536b765d10941b215fd29c0bb2a1ab4d7c658ee903531cc9115c:0

value
998800
script pubkey
OP_0 OP_PUSHBYTES_20 b666f2fe6cb31eee2725a3db687212641ca35589
address
bc1qken09lnvkv0wufe950dksusjvsw2x4vfxgvvu6
transaction
3bc56cafdecb536b765d10941b215fd29c0bb2a1ab4d7c658ee903531cc9115c
confirmations
137864
spent
true